Google-Suche auf Webseiten

Bei WordPress ist die Suche auf der eigenen Seite ein Systembestandteil. Nach der Eingabe eines Suchbegriffs werden alle Treffer in einer Liste angeführt. Im Normalfall muss man sich also um die Suche nach den eigenen Inhalten nicht kümmern.

Anlass für diesen Artikel war – wie so oft – ein Fehler. Bei einer großen WordPress-Website (ca. 1.200 Beiträge, 150 Seiten) wurde das Thema gewechselt. Alles hat funktioniert, nur die Suche nicht. Gab man einen Suchbegriff ein, wurde nur eine leere Seite zurückgeliefert. Es war aber dringend, ich musste wegen eines Todesfalls alte Beiträge ausgraben. Also wurde behelfsmäßig eine Google-Suche implementiert. Diese Arbeiten waren der Anlass, die Google-Suche in diesem Blog vorzustellen.

Google bietet jeder Webseite an, eine zugeschnittene Suchunktion zu implementieren, ohne programmieren zu müssen. Was allein man tun muss, ist anzugeben, in welchen Seiten gesucht werden soll. Auf der Suchseite werden lediglich einige Zeilen JavaScript-Code eingefügt.

Zur Illustration wird dieses Verfahren zunächst bei einigen Webseiten vorgestellt. Danach wird eine ClubComputer-Suchmaschine definiert.

Google-Suche bei W3schools

Die Lernseite für Websprachen W3Schools https://www.w3schools.com verzichtet auf eine eigene Suche und verwendet die Google-Suche um die eigenen Seiten durchsuchen zu lassen.

Beispiel: Gesucht werden Informationen zum HTML-Tag div. Man gibt auf der Homepage html div ein und erhält 15.500 Treffer!

Bei der ersten Eingabe ist die Trefferliste werbefrei. Bei fortgesetzter Nutzung der Suche blendet Google als erste Treffer Werbeeinschaltungen ein.

Google-Suche auf 250 Fußball-Seiten

Ich nutze die Google-Suche seit vielen Jahren auf einer Seite über Fußball http://www.ewkil.at/fussball/suche/. Die Suche nach „aiwu“, einem jungen Spieler bei Rapid, liefert über eine Million Treffer, aber in der Regel sind die ersten Treffer die bedeutendsten.

Suche nach „AIWU“ für eine Google-Suche in etwa 250 Domänen

In diesem Beispiel wurde die Google-Suche so konfiguriert, dass die Treffer aus etwa 250 Webseiten gebildet werden. Wahrscheinlich ergänzt Google durch weitere Treffer.

Google-Suche auf der eigenen Seite

Auf der Seite http://www.ewkil.at/ewkil/suche-google/ wird nicht in fremden Seiten, sondern auf der eigenen Seite gesucht. Die Suche nach dem Spieler „Aiwu“ auf der eigenen Seite präsentiert sich so:

Suche nach „AIWU“ für eine Google-Suche in der Domäne ewkil.at

WordPress-Suche

Eingangs wurde gesagt, dass die WordPress-Suche nicht funktioniert hätte. Ja, aber schließlich wurde der Fehler in einem PlugIn gefunden, das mit der neuen Umgebung der Ganzseiten-Editoren nicht kompatibel war.

Die Suche mit Bordmitteln von WordPress ist hier: http://www.ewkil.at/ewkil/suche/. Zum Vergleich wird hier die eingebaute WordPress-Suche für den Suchbegriff „Aiwu“ gezeigt.

Suche nach „aiwu“ in den Seiten und Beiträgen von www.ewkil.at

Suche auf klassischen Webseiten

Bei klassischen Webseiten (keine CMS-Systeme (=Content Management System)) ist eine selbstprogrammierte Suche schwierig, weil es keine Instanz gibt, die die Inhalte aller Seiten verwaltet. Auf solchen klassischen Webseiten bietet sich an, die Google-Suche zu verwenden. Man muss zwar Werbeeinschaltungen zulassen, die Suche ist aber sehr flexibel konfigurierbar.

Es ist sogar möglich, wine solche zugeschnittene Suchmaschine für das eigene Fachgebiet ganz ohne eigene Homepage zu nutzen, weil man die Suche über den mitgelieferten Link verwenden kann.

Programmierbare Google-Suchmaschine

Ausgangpunkt zur Definition einer Suchmaschine ist die Seite

https://cse.google.com/

Ohne Google-Konto gibt es auf dieser Seite nur Informationen über eine solche programmierbare Suchmaschine. Klickt man auf „Getting started“ wird man zur Anmeldung mit einem Google-Konto aufgefordert.

Google-Suchmaschine für ClubComputer

Hier wird die Konfiguration einer Google-Suchmaschine für ClubComputer vorgestellt. die auch in das Menü der Homepage eingebaut wurde.

im ersten Schritt wird die Suchmaschine mit clubcomptuer.at benannt. Man kann die Suchmaschinen über einen Code aufrufen, dann öffnet sich nach einem Klick auf diesen Link eine neue Seite: https://cse.google.com/cse?cx=73418aa2872bf6b52.

Oder man bettet die Suchmaschine über ein kleines Codestück in eine bestehende Webseite ein.

Etwas weiter unten auf der Siete „Suchmaschine bearbeiten“ gibt man die Seiten an, die man durchsuchen möchte.

Das war’s auch schon. Das kurze Codestück wurde auf der Seite https://clubcomputer.at/beitraege/suche-google/ eingefügt. Die Seite präsentiert sich so:

Die Suche nach unserem Autor „Erich Pekar“ findet mehr als 100 Treffer, hier sind die ersten:

Über Werbeeinschaltungen am Beginn der Trefferliste muss man hinwegsehen.

Diese Suchmaschine hat keinerlei „Eigewöhnungszeit“, weil die Seiten schon längst bei Google indiziert worden sind und in dieser Suchmaschine nur gemeinsam durchsucht werden.

Links

Zur Werkzeugleiste springen